OBJECTIVE: The residency selection process has changed dramatically over the past several years, primarily due to the COVID-19 pandemic causing a transition to virtual interviews and limiting sub-internship opportunities. Another new major change is the transition of the USMLE Step 1 examination from a numerical score to pass/fail as of January 2022. In anticipation of this major change, our program asked applicants to submit a short video clip expressing their interest. PARTICIPANTS: Review of each of the videos was completed by three members of the admission committee and each reviewer was required to complete formal implicit bias training prior to reviewing the videos. RESULTS: Over 1200 general surgery residency applications were received via the Electronic Residency Application Service (ERAS) for the 2022-2023 application cycle. 286 applicants were selected for a formal interview invitation and asked to submit a 2-minute introductory video. In response, 222 (77.62%) of the 286 cohort submitted introductory videos. 210 of these videos (94.59%) were submitted within the first week. The average length of the videos submitted was 105.10 seconds. CONCLUSION: Using optional introductory videos as a supplemental application has helped to narrow the applicant pool and identify individuals to offer interviews.
